musetap said, "[I] now know that the term Holy Grail in relation to them [ECC803S] wasn't/isn't being tossed about lightly." I thought so too, and I also agree with Len's explanation why. In fact a (tube seller) friend of mine just sold a pair from the TFK Ulm Museum! for $1300. HOWEVER . . . . . I recently took the time (and spent the money!) to investigate (almost) all of Joe's recommendations first hand (see Tube Lore below, written in 1999, so prices have gone way up from what he quotes ;-) and I have to agree with his findings: namely that the Sylvania or RCA triple mica blackplate 5751's beat out any 12AX7 I auditioned. OK I didn't actually hear a TFK "grail", but I'm confident it couldn't be that much better than the all the (second) best 12AX7's I did hear, including TFK smooth, RCA/Sylvania/GE blackplate-longplate, Amperex, Mullard, etc. Another 12AX7 "grail" I've not heard (and which sells for even more than the 803S) is the GEC Gold Lion B759. So I'm no longer in awe of the fabled 803S, having discovered the 5751; and ditto the 6201 (12AT7).
